Head to head by decade

Decade Solomon Islands UNICEF: Economic Community of Central African States (eccas) Difference Ahead
1970s 8,038 2.57 million 2.56 million UNICEF: Economic Community of Central African States (eccas)
1980s 12,614 3.40 million 3.38 million UNICEF: Economic Community of Central African States (eccas)
1990s 18,940 4.44 million 4.42 million UNICEF: Economic Community of Central African States (eccas)
2000s 22,554 6.07 million 6.04 million UNICEF: Economic Community of Central African States (eccas)
2010s 27,052 8.32 million 8.29 million UNICEF: Economic Community of Central African States (eccas)
2020s 35,735 10.28 million 10.24 million UNICEF: Economic Community of Central African States (eccas)

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
